I have a 95 Regal Custom with a light gray cloth interior and the console. I’m encountering a problem I haven’t seen before in any vehicle. The pale gray finish on both the console and the instrument bezel has become sticky or gummy. You can actually scratch the finish off with your fingernail and it’s tacky, especially when it gets hot like it does here in Florida. The upper dashboard and the bottom of the console as well as the rest of the interior seems to be regular plastic and is fine but it looks like either Buick or some former owner of this car painted the console and the instrument panel bezel. The finish looks like it came from the factory that way because it exactly matches the plain plastic on the back of the parts. I’ve had this car for three years and it’s been that way since I got it but it’s gotten worse over the last year. I took it to the local Buick dealership and they just looked dumb and said somebody must have painted it somewhere along the line. The finish can be gotten off with Goof Off and underneath is shiny gray plastic. Has anybody else had this problem and can you suggest a method to clean these parts so I can repaint them. i would first try to use a mild paint remover. you may not have to re-pait. but if you use an agressive remover, it will likely fade the vinyl/plastic. but if you are determined to paint, then go ahead and use acetone, or mineral spirits, or the like to take it off.
